Abstract |
The necessity of using criminological characteristics of criminal’s personality to determine the most effective types of punishment for particular type of crime is substantiated. An algorithm for the construction of criminal law sanction is proposed. The presence or absence of imprisonment in the sanction, as well as its minimum and maximum term is determined. Thus the crime category in accordance with article 15 of the RF Criminal Code is predetermined. The type of sanction depends on the category of crime. Minor offences correspond to alternative sanction without imprisonment or sanction involving the deprivation of liberty with reducing the length of imprisonment. Medium-gravity crimes correspond to a sanction involving the deprivation of liberty with reducing the length of imprisonment. Serious crimes correspond to a sanction involving the deprivation of liberty. Particularly serious crimes correspond to a sanction involving the deprivation of liberty with increasing the length of imprisonment. Scientific approaches to determining the optimal length (number of basic types of punishment) of alternative sanction are discussed. The variability of the main types of penalties for sanctions of the articles of the special part of the RF Criminal Code is analyzed. The optimal length of alternative sanction is 2 or 3 types of punishment. The legislative choice of a particular form of punishment should be based on the criminological characteristics of offender’s personality. It can be adjusted basing on the analysis of the judicial practice of applying certain types of punishment. The proposed measures to optimize the construction of sanctions are aimed at improving the legislation in this sphere. |
